Introducing TERA PLATFORM
TERA is a platform for developing applications in a decentralized network. Programs can manage and transfer any digital values,
including coins and tokens. This platform allows you to build a world economy without borders. The network is built on a highly reliable
blockchain Protocol with PoW consensus.

SpecificationName: | Tera |
Consensus: | POW |
Algorithm: | TERAhash (sha3 + Optimize RAM hashing) |
Max emission: | 1 Bln (TERA) |
Reward for block: | Reward for block befor 43 mln blocks: 1-20 coins, depends on network power (one billionth of the remainder of undistributed amount of coins and multiplied by the hundredth part of the square of the logarithm of the network power). With a block of 22.5 million, the power for the reward is limited to a constant of 43. Reward for block after 43 mln blocks: <=1 coins (one billionth of the remainder of undistributed amount of coins multiplied by constant)
|
Block size: | 130 KB |
Premine: | 5% |
Development fund: | 1% of the mining amount |
Block generation time: | 1 second |
Block confirmation time: | 8 seconds |
Speed: | from 1000 transactions per second |
Commission: | free of charge |
Additional InformationCryptography: | sha3, secp256k1 |
Protection against DDoS: | PoW (hash calculation) |
Platform: | Node.JS |
Smart contract language: | Javascript |
Wallets: | Windows |
Network launch: | 27.07.2020 12:0:0 (UTC) |

Requirements
The Terahash algorithm based on sha3 and optimized RAM hashing function. At least you need a strong CPU (>4 Cores) and a lot of RAM (>8 GB).
Good combinations of Cores / RAM are:
04 Cores /// 08 GB RAM
08 Cores /// 16 GB RAM
12 Cores /// 24 GB RAM
16 Cores /// 32 GB RAM
For example: The Intel i7-4770K CPU have 4 cores and 8 threads.
